Core Features & Performance Comparison
Ecosystem Integration
Apple Watch SE 3 offers deep OS-level integration and vast app library; Versa 5 relies on Google services and is more limited on iOS.
Battery Life
Fitbit Versa 5 delivers 6+ days of typical use; Apple Watch SE 3 requires daily charging at ~18 hours.
Fitness Tracking Accuracy
Both excel at step, heart rate, and sleep tracking; Apple adds ECG and fall detection, Fitbit relies on specialized algorithms—performance difference is negligible for most users.
Price Value
Fitbit Versa 5 at $199 offers more features per dollar; Apple Watch SE 3's $249 premium reflects ecosystem lock-in rather than superior sensors.
Health Monitoring
Apple Watch SE 3 includes ECG, irregular rhythm notification, and crash detection; Versa 5 covers basics like heart rate and blood oxygen but lacks advanced diagnostics.
Display & Design
SE 3's larger OLED screen is sharper; Versa 5's compact AMOLED design appeals to smaller wrists but offers less screen real estate.
